Why buy this home?

Because it’s full of character, charm, and all the little touches that make everyday living easy and enjoyable.

Set back from the road behind a wide lawned front garden, this attractive period cottage feels welcoming from the moment you arrive. Step through the porch with its pitched slate roof and into a beautifully finished living and dining space, where a log burner creates a cosy, homely atmosphere. Whether you’re relaxing with a book or entertaining friends, this is the heart of the home.

The kitchen has been designed with both style and practicality in mind. There’s plenty of storage, a built-in electric oven and hob, and space for your dishwasher and washing machine. A side door gives you quick access to the parking area and the rear garden, perfect for bringing in shopping or heading out with a morning coffee. At the back of the house, the bathroom has been tastefully finished with modern tiling and a rainfall shower over the bath.

Upstairs, you’ll find three well-proportioned bedrooms and a handy toilet and utility room. The loft space is another bonus has been professionally boarded and offering excellent storage, or perhaps scope for more in the future.

Triple glazing to the front keeps things quiet and cosy, while the rear garden is a lovely spot to unwind. It’s private, enclosed, and ideal for relaxing with countryside views as your backdrop. There’s also parking for two cars and an EV charging point.

The location is another standout. You’re just a short stroll from Tring’s historic town centre, with its mix of independent shops, cafes, restaurants, M&S Simply Food, and a large Tesco. The surrounding countryside is stunning, with nearby Tring Park, nature reserves, and scenic walking and cycling trails including the Ridgeway and Ashridge Estate.

For those who enjoy being part of an active community, Tring offers plenty – from tennis and rugby to running clubs and a swimming pool. And with the Natural History Museum at Tring just down the road, there’s always something to explore.

If you’re looking for a home that blends period charm with practical touches and a great location, this could be the one.
